Durable 12 Volt Solar Panel Regulator 10 Amp Pwm Solar Charge Controller
1. 12V/ 24 V system voltages are automatically recognized.
2. An upgraded 3-stage PWM charging algorithm is adopted.
Application of an equalizing charging to the battery periodically
or when over discharged, can effectively prevent the battery from
non-equalization and sulfuration, thus extending the battery's
service life.
3. With temperature compensation employed, charging parameters can
be automatically adjusted.
4. A wide range of load working modes facilitate the product's
application to different types of load.
5. The product provides overcharge, over-discharge, overload
protection, as well as short-circuit protection.
6. By virtue of an advanced load starting method, large-capacitance
loads can be started smoothly.
7. The product provides a dot matrix graphic LCD screen and a
human-machine interface with a key.
8. The user-friendly design of browser and dynamic interfaces
ensure convenient and intuitive operations.
9. Boasting an industrial grade design, the product can function
well in various tough conditions.
10. TVS lighting protection is adopted.
Model | HP2410 | HP2420 | HP2420-S |
Rated current | 10A | 20A | 20A |
current display function | No | No | Yes |
System voltage | Automatic recognition of 12 V/ 24 V | ||
No-load loss | < 10mA/12V< 12mA/24V | ||
Max. Solar energy input voltage | <55V | ||
Max. voltage at the battery end | <35V | ||
Overvoltage protection | 17.0V, ×2/24V | ||
Equalizing charging voltage | 14.6V, ×2/24V | ||
Boost charging voltage | 14.4V, ×2/24V | ||
Floating charging voltage | 13.8V, ×2/24V | ||
Charging recovery voltage | 13.2V, ×2/24V | ||
Over-discharge recovery voltage | 12.6V, ×2/24V | ||
Over-discharge voltage | 11.1V, ×2/24V | ||
Equalizing charging interval | 30days | ||
Equalizing charging time | 1H | ||
Boost charging time | 2H | ||
Temperature compensation | -3.0mV/℃/2V | ||
Light control voltage | Light control on 5V, ×2/24V light control off 6V, ×2/24V | ||
Light control judgment time | 1minute | ||
Operating temperature | -25℃ to +55℃ | ||
IP protection degree | IP30 | ||
Net weight | 100g | 160g | |
Protection functions | Solar panel short circuit and reverse-connection protection | ||
Dimensions | 103×71×36(mm) | 130×75×38 (mm) |

Q: Why should the controller have temperature compensation
function?
A: As temperature rises, electrochemical activity in the battery
increases. Similarly, as temperature falls, electrochemical
activity decreases. Therefore, as temperature rises, charging
voltage should be reduced to prevent overcharge, as temperature
falls, charging voltage should be increase to avoid undercharge. In
general, to assure optimum service life, use of a temperature
compensated charger is recommended.
